Output 8c676d6f246739f78fe3a97641f621e176b64347028a3a0957cb9167551edc43:1

value
2074974
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 02017aec04a118981b0cbd8879694cc422ce0ac0 OP_EQUALVERIFY OP_CHECKSIG
address
1Bc8EBTqQL2vkwLFLWH1p4VkuDeTLmxXh
transaction
8c676d6f246739f78fe3a97641f621e176b64347028a3a0957cb9167551edc43
spent
true